Hancock County issued seven building permits during the week of April 15-19 with a total value of $184,711 and fees of $1,166. The one commercial permit was for remodeling of a strip mall building into a church at 16794 Kapalama Road. The owner is Redemption Baptist Church of Diamondhead. The contractor is Delta Construction.

The residential permits were for  pole barns on Runnymede and Deerwood, a shed on Myrtle Drive, a house on Irvin Favre Road, an enclosed barn/carport on Dummyline Road and the installation of a double wide mobile home on Dan Garcia Road.

Bay St. Louis issued five permits totaling $285,824 in valuation and $2,384 in fees.  All were for residential projects: an addition on Breeden Place, a new house on South Beach and miscellaneous residential buildings on Old Lazy River Road (a deck), Colorado Street (bulkhead and piers) and Kansas Street (bulkhead and piers).
